ARLENE M. HAIN
1938-2008
Arlene Marie Hain, age 70 of Lompoc, passed away Tuesday, November 4, 2008. She was born April 19, 1938 to Francisca and Jule R. Silva in Santa Maria.
Arlene's family lived on Mail Road near Buellton when she was born. They later moved to Lompoc where she was raised, educated, and attended Lompoc High. After high school Arlene met and married Frank Hain and together they had three children. She was a lifelong homemaker and also worked outside the home for various companies such as Gusto's Restaurant, Korb's Trading Post, and Beno's Clothing Store. She also worked for a time as the Office Manager for McMahon's Furniture Store.
She was a member of the United Portuguese Pentecostal Council and La Purisima Concepcion Catholic Church. Her hobbies included fishing, camping, bowling and water skiing. She was also a big sports fan and especially enjoyed watching the Dodgers and Lakers.
Arlene is survived by her husband of 53 years, Frank Hain Jr., son and daughter-in-law Jules and Theresa Hain of Lompoc, daughter and son-in-law Arlene and Jeffrey Dotzler of Lompoc, son and daughter-in-law Frank Hain, III and Roberta of Lompoc, eight grandchildren and one great grandson. She is also survived by sisters Evelyn Grossi, Minnie Grossi, and Alice Grossini, all of Lompoc, and brothers Jule R. Silva, Jr. of Lompoc and Manuel Silva of Arizona.
